the long version

"Referencing Stephane Mallarme, the dancer Loie Fuller, Euclid and Vaslav Nijinsky, Christine Davis presents four new works which explore the relationships between geometry, dance and time. Over the last twenty years, the Toronto-based artist has developed an installation practice that, while eschewing easy classification, has resulted in a range of highly evocative works that are intellectually demanding, yet resonate on visual, visceral and material levels."--BOOK JACKET.
